Output 77fb85c8a22da7f7893808d0a9e021cea52c759431f7283d1e0f2f1af08e9b81:1

value
163200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68bb17cc69dd43ad613ac698786285bc9fc86574 OP_EQUAL
address
3BEnKwY27dkGWzjST3NXuLJmCNVBQUtBAZ
transaction
77fb85c8a22da7f7893808d0a9e021cea52c759431f7283d1e0f2f1af08e9b81
spent
true